Enabling the Background Image Lab
In order to set a custom background image, you will need to enable the appropriate lab. After this lab is enabled, you will be able to add any image by URL to your background. Simply follow the provided steps.
• Click on the gear in the upper right corner of Calendar, and click Calendar Settings.
• From Calendar Settings, click on Labs tab.
• Locate the 'Background Image' Lab and click Enable.
Adding a Background Image
Now, you have enable the necessary lab, you will be able to add a custom background. Follow the following steps to learn how you can add your own custom background.• Find an image that you like, and copy the image URL.
• Navigate to 'Calendar Settings' from the gear in the upper right corner of Calendar.
• Paste the Background Image URL in the 'Enter Image URL' field under Calendar background.
Tip* If you want to replace an existing image, click remove beside the current picture.
• Click Preview.• Choose for the image to be Centered, Scaled to Fit or Tiled under Image display style.
• Click Save.
Your new Background Image will now appear on your main calendar view!
